<DIV>In the details, Erik notes that the 2009 WM is only cached to 1:36K (which is why Dorothy's example looks so bad). This is confirmed when you examine the REST endpoint for the service as the largest available scale is 1:36111. On the other hand the 2009 ORLAM is also 1:36K statewide but 1:2256K in PDX though Erik notes that he plans to do the whole state at this scale. So scale 1:2256 shows up via the REST endpoint even if the tiles aren't available everywhere.</DIV>
